Buying Guide

Weight Capacity and Frame Durability

Heavy riders benefit from frames built with robust materials and reinforced joints. Look for steel or high-grade aluminum frames that explicitly state rider weight ratings at or above 250 pounds. A well-designed frame supports long-term use and reduces flex under load, contributing to confident handling across surfaces. Consider models that pair strong frames with wide, stable tires and a seating position that distributes weight evenly for better balance during climbs and on rough terrain.

Motor Power and Performance

Motor power directly affects acceleration, hill-climbing ability, and overall ride feel. Motors in the 1000–2000W range (continuous) are common for daily commuting with strong torque, while peak power above 3000W is advantageous for tackling steep grades and off-road trails. For heavier riders, torque matters more than peak speed. Ensure there is a tested safe speed cap option and that the bike’s geometry supports the added weight without sacrificing control.

Battery Capacity, Range, and Charging

Battery capacity (Wh) and battery chemistry influence how far you can ride between charges. Larger capacity batteries (900–1100Wh or more) offer longer ranges but add weight. Consider whether the battery is removable for easier charging and if the bike supports fast charging. Real-world range varies with terrain, assist level, rider weight, and wind; plan for slightly lower ranges than stated on flat terrain with heavy riders.

Suspension, Brakes, and Handling

Full or front suspension helps absorb shocks on uneven surfaces, improving comfort and control. Hydraulic disc brakes generally provide stronger, more consistent braking in wet conditions compared to mechanical discs. For heavier riders, reliable braking and responsive handling are essential for safety. Check the availability of adjustable suspension settings to tailor the ride to your weight and terrain.

Tire Size and Ground Clearance

Fat tires (4 inches wide or more) offer stability and better traction across sand, mud, gravel, and snow. They also help absorb vibration and keep the bike steady on rough roads. Ground clearance matters for off-road riding; taller setups prevent fender or crank contact on obstacles. Ensure tire pressure recommendations align with weight load and riding conditions to maintain optimal grip and ride quality.

Practical Features and Maintenance

Removable batteries simplify charging and replacement. IP ratings (such as IP54 or higher) indicate some resistance to moisture and dust. Folding designs improve portability, while integrated lighting and racks add daily practicality. Before purchase, confirm warranty terms, available service centers, and ease of performing routine maintenance like tire service, brake replacement, and battery care.
